constructive dismissal | ill health | compensatory award
In GAB Robins (UK) Ltd v Triggs EAT/0111/07, the Employment Appeal Tribunal (EAT) has given guidance on the calculation of the compensatory award when an employee who has been off work sick is constructively dismissed.
Mrs Triggs, who worked as a secretary for GAB Robins (UK) Ltd, made complaints about her excessive workload and alleged that she had been subjected to bullying by Mr Baldock, a senior manager.
